Lookout Games’ Forest Shuffle is a 2-5 player strategic card game that immerses you in building a balanced forest ecosystem. Featuring 180 beautifully illustrated cards, it challenges players aged 10+ to collect valuable trees and attract wildlife by mastering hand management and set collection. With a 60-minute playtime and 100% plastic-free packaging, this eco-conscious game blends education, strategy, and fun for nature lovers and competitive minds alike.

My husband and I are huge board gamers. Our favorites are things like Wingspan, Dominion, and other similar games. We bought this on a whim thinking it might be fun for the occassional pre game warm up and we were pleasantly surprised. We love it and it's become a part of our favorites rotation. It works well as a two player as well as with more (although I'm not a fan of more than four). It is a longer full game as two player, but goes pretty quickly with more players. We like the different options for points and just the general game play. For a card based game it's pretty good and has more of a boardgame feel to it. With the different variations you can use it doesn't get boring too quickly. All in all a great game! I think it would also be suitable for kids and as a family game, although younger kids might not understand all the card pairing advantages they could still play it easily.

Intensive forest-building card game with all your favourite European plants and animals
This is a great tabletop game based around buying the best cards to maximise the score of your personal forest. Each card represents a plant or animal, with a cost in cards (zero for some animals), a bonus - sometimes dependent on which cards you 'pay' to put it in your forest - and a victory point value, which is dependent on card combinations and/or the presence of other cards in your forest. The foundation of your forest is of course based on the different trees that you plant, because these are necessary before you can purchase any other animals or plants to add to the top, bottom and sides of each tree. The interplay between the different cards makes the game quite intensive and, as a result, an hour of playing can pass very quickly. The cards are high quality and the artwork is really good. Strategy is everything though it's not a particularly difficult game to master. The rulebook is a more like a slim leaflet than anything else, because all the information is provided on the cards (once you get used to the different symbols). To be honest, I've only tried Forest Shuffle as a 2-player game and it seems to work very well, so I'm keen to try it out with more players.
